Compare Spring Hill to Palm Harbor

This post compares Spring Hill, Florida to Palm Harbor, Florida across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ension Spring Hill (CDP) Palm Harbor (CDP)
Population 104,722 61,553
Income (median) $37,074 $46,733
Home Value (median) $122,900 $194,700
White 87% 91%
Black 5% 2%
Asian 1% 2%
With Kids 29% 20%
Age (median) 44 50
Rentals 25% 28%
